Troubleshooting

1. I typed http://192.168.10.1 in my Internet Browser's Address Bar, but an error message
says "The page cannot be displayed." How can I get into the TEW-639GR's web
configuration page?
1. Check your hardware settings again by following the instructions in Section 2.
2. Make sure the Network Port and WLAN lights are lit.
3. Make sure your TCP/IP settings are set to Obtain an IP address automatically (see the
steps below).
4. If you are still having problems, reset the TEW-639GR. To reset the TEW-639GR, take a
pin or paperclip and press the reset button on the back of the wireless router for 15
seconds. Then let go.
Windows 7
1. Go into the Control Panel, click Network and
Internet, click Network and Sharing Center, click
Change Adapter Settings and then right-click the
Local Area Connection icon and then click
Properties.
Windows Vista
Go into the Control Panel, click Network
1.
and Internet, click Network and Sharing
Center, click Manage Network Connections
and then right-click the Local Area
Connection icon and then click Properties.
2. Click Internet Protocol Version 4(TCP/IPv4) and
then click Properties. Then click on Obtain an IP
address automatically.
